Yinghai Lu wrote:In SPARC land, at least on SunOS and Solaris, it was very convenient for debugging to interrupt the OS with Stop-A and use OFW to inspect the system state. That was especially handy for live crash analysis. Dumps are useful as far as they go, but they often fail to capture detailed I/O device state. I was hoping to do that on x86 too. So far we (OLPC) haven't implemented a sysrq hook to enter OFW, but I haven't given up hope yet. It doesn't cost much to leave OFW around, but once you decide to eject it, you can't easily get it back. Apple made the early decision to eject OFW and just keep a device tree table. That decision was probably due to several factors, including the rather lame state of Apple's first OFW implementation and the complexity of their OS startup process at the time (which included "trampolining" to a 68000 emulator to run their legacy code). Once they went down that path, the die was cast, and the PowerPC community got used to the "OFW ends up as just a table" idea. --
| Bart Van Assche | Integration of SCST in the mainstream Linux kernel |
| Greg KH | [GIT PATCH] driver core patches against 2.6.24 |
| Linus Torvalds | Linux 2.6.27 |
| Eric Paris | [RFC 0/5] [TALPA] Intro to a linux interface for on access scanning |
git: | |
| Denis Bueno | Recovering from repository corruption |
| Linus Torvalds | I'm a total push-over.. |
| J. Bruce Fields | "failed to read delta base object at..." |
| Robin Rosenberg | Re: [wishlist] graphical diff |
| GVG GVG | ssh_exchange_identification: Connection closed by remote host |
| Richard Stallman | Real men don't attack straw men |
| Marcos Laufer | dmesg IBM x3650 OpenBSD 4.3 |
| Paolo Supino | order |
| Simon Horman | Possible regression in HTB |
| Corey Hickey | SFQ: backport some features from ESFQ (try 4) |
| KOSAKI Motohiro | [bug?] tg3: Failed to load firmware "tigon/tg3_tso.bin" |
| Ingo Molnar | Re: [crash] kernel BUG at net/core/dev.c:1328! |
| Problem in Inserting a module | 48 minutes ago | Linux kernel |
| usb mic not detected | 1 hour ago | Applications and Utilities |
| Treason Uncloaked | 6 hours ago | Linux kernel |
| Shared swap partition | 17 hours ago | Linux general |
| high memory | 2 days ago | Linux kernel |
| semaphore access speed | 2 days ago | Applications and Utilities |
| the kernel how to power off the machine | 2 days ago | Linux kernel |
| Easter Eggs in windows XP | 2 days ago | Windows |
| Root password | 2 days ago | Linux general |
| Where/when DNOTIFY is used? | 2 days ago | Linux kernel |
